Short answer
Effective data governance KPIs fall into three categories: operational KPIs that measure how well the governance program is functioning (stewardship coverage, quality monitoring deployment, catalog completeness), outcome KPIs that measure the business value the program delivers (analytics delivery time, self-service adoption, AI deployment rate, data-related rework cost), and compliance KPIs that measure regulatory and policy adherence (policy coverage, audit findings, data subject request completion). The KPIs a program should prioritize depend on its maturity stage: early programs need operational KPIs to build the foundation; mature programs need outcome KPIs to justify continued investment and demonstrate strategic value. Programs that measure only operational KPIs will consistently struggle to secure budget and executive support.
The most common question data governance programs face at budget time is: what did we get for this? If the answer is a list of policies written, catalog entries completed, and audit findings closed, the program will struggle to hold its budget against competing priorities. These are activity metrics. They measure that governance work happened. They do not measure what the business got as a result.
The programs that consistently secure budget and executive support report differently. They report on analytics delivery time before and after governance investment. They report on self-service adoption rates. They report on the rate at which AI projects are reaching production rather than stalling data validation. They report on data-related rework cost quarters over quarters. These are outcome metrics. They speak the language of business value.
Switching from activity metrics to outcome metrics is not just a reporting change. It requires designing governance program objectives around business outcomes from the start, which changes where stewardship effort is directed, which data domains are prioritized, and how quality standards are defined. This article provides the KPI framework and maturity-based guidance for applying it.

The activity metric trap
Activity metrics are easy to collect because they measure what the governance team does: number of data assets catalogued, percentage of fields with business definitions, number of data stewards trained, number of policies approved, number of audit findings remediated. They are useful for tracking program progress internally. They are not useful for demonstrating business value to a CFO or CEO deciding whether to fund the next year of the program.
The problem is not that activity metrics are wrong. It is that they are incomplete. A program that catalogued 5,000 data assets has done something. But if those 5,000 assets are not being used by analysts, are not supporting AI projects, and are not reducing data-related rework costs, the business value of cataloguing them is unclear. The activity happened. The outcome is absent.
Leading vs lagging indicators
A useful way to think about governance of KPIs is through the leading and lagging indicator of distinction. Operational KPIs (catalog completeness, stewardship coverage, quality monitoring deployment) are leading indicators: they measure the conditions the governance program is creating that should produce business value. Outcome KPIs (analytics delivery time, self-service adoption, AI deployment rate) are lagging indicators: they measure the business value that those conditions are actually producing.
Leading indicators tell you whether the program is on track. Lagging indicators tell you whether it is working. A program reporting only by leading indicators cannot demonstrate whether the governance of investment is translating into the outcomes that were promised. A program reporting only lagging indicators cannot diagnose why outcomes are not improving if they are not. A complete measurement framework includes both.
Note: The most credible governance reporting uses a before-and-after structure: select a business-outcome metric that governance is expected to improve, establish a baseline before the governance investment, and track movement against that baseline quarterly. This structure is more compelling to leadership than a status report because it shows causation, not just correlation, between governance activities and business results.

The Three KPI Categories: Operational, Outcome, and Compliance What each category measures, who it is reported to, and the most useful KPIs in each

Operational KPIs: is the governance program functioning?
Operational KPIs measure the health and coverage of the governance program itself. They are primarily reported to the governance team and the CDO for program management purposes. They are useful for identifying coverage gaps, stewardship accountability failures, and quality monitoring of blind spots. They are leading indicators for outcome KPIs.
-
Stewardship coverage: percentage of governed data domains with a named, active data steward. Target: 100% for Tier 1 and Tier 2 domains; tracked for Tier 3.
-
Catalog completeness: percentage of governed data assets with a business definition, owner, classification, and quality score in the catalog. Measures whether the catalog is actionable, not just populated.
-
Quality monitoring deployment: percentage of governed data domains with automated quality checks running. Distinguishes between domains that have been catalogued and domains that are actively monitored.
-
Stewardship response time: average time from quality alert to steward acknowledgment and remediation initiation. Measures the operational effectiveness of the stewardship model.
-
Policy coverage: percentage of data domains with governance policies (access, retention, quality SLA) documented and in effect. Tracks whether governance policies are actually covering the data estate.
Outcome KPIs: is the governance program delivering business value?
Outcome KPIs measure the business value produced by the governance program. They are reported to the CDO and C-suite to demonstrate ROI and justify investment. They are the KPIs that determine whether the governance program is funded, expanded, or cut. They are lagging indicators: they reflect the cumulative effect of operational governance activities.
-
Analytics delivery time: average time to answer a new business analytics question, from request to trusted output. Governance reduces this by maintaining trusted data assets that analysts can use without a data discovery project. Establish a baseline before governance investment and track quarterly.
-
Self-service adoption rate: percentage of analytical queries answered using governed self-service data assets rather than ad hoc extracts or shadow spreadsheets. Governance increases this by building trusted certified data products. Low adoption indicates data is governed but not trusted by business users.
-
AI project deployment rate: percentage of AI projects that reach production within the defined development timeline. Governance reduces the time AI projects spend on data validation, which is consistently one of the primary causes of deployment delay.
-
Data-related rework cost: estimated cost of data incidents requiring remediation, rework of analytics outputs, or correction of decisions made on incorrect data. Measured in engineering hours and downstream business costs. Track quarter over quarter against governance investment.
-
Time-to-trust for new data assets: time from a new data source being ingested to business teams treating it as trusted for decision-making. Governance reduces this by providing classification, quality assessment, and lineage documentation at ingestion.
Compliance KPIs: is the governance program meeting regulatory obligations?
Compliance KPIs measure adherence to regulatory, contractual, and policy requirements. They are reported to the Chief Compliance Officer and the board of risk committee. They are most relevant for organizations in regulated industries and for demonstrating regulatory defensibility during audits.
-
Audit finding rate: number of data-related audit findings per audit cycle, tracked over time. A governance program that is working reduces this year over year as controls mature.
-
Policy exception rate: number of approved exceptions to data governance policies per quarter. A rising exception rate indicates policies are not fit for purpose or are being systematically worked around.
-
Data subject request completion rate: for GDPR and CCPA-governed data, percentage of data subject access, deletion, and portability requests completed within the regulatory deadline. Measures operational compliance, not just policy compliance.
-
Retention compliance rate: percentage of data assets governed by a retention policy with automated or documented enforcement. Measures whether retention obligations are actually being met.
-
Breach-ready data classification coverage: percentage of personal and sensitive data assets with current classification, ownership, and lineage documentation. Measures readiness to respond to a breach of notification requirements within GDPR’s 72-hour window.

KPIs by Governance Maturity Stage Which KPIs to prioritize at each of the four maturity stages
The governance maturity model used here follows four stages: Reactive (no formal governance, ad hoc responses to data incidents), Compliant (policies exist and compliance is maintained, but business value is limited), Enabled (certified data products, self-service analytics, quality SLAs met consistently), and Strategic (data as a product, automated governance, measurable business and revenue contribution).

| KPI | What it measures | How to measure | Maturity stage |
|---|---|---|---|
| Stewardship coverage | Percentage of Tier 1 data domains with a named, active steward | Data steward registry in catalog or RACI matrix | Stage 2 (Compliant)+ |
| Quality monitoring deployment | Percentage of governed domains with automated quality checks active | Data quality monitoring platform coverage report | Stage 2 (Compliant)+ |
| Catalog completeness | Percentage of Tier 1 assets with definition, owner, classification, quality score | Data catalog metadata completeness report | Stage 2 (Compliant)+ |
| Audit finding rate | Data-related audit findings per audit cycle, year over year | Internal audit and compliance reports | Stage 2 (Compliant)+ |
| Analytics delivery time | Average days from business analytics request to trusted output | Ticket tracking system (Jira, ServiceNow) with data type tagging | Stage 3 (Enabled)+ |
| Self-service adoption rate | Percentage of analytical queries from governed assets vs ad hoc extracts | BI platform usage logs, catalog access logs | Stage 3 (Enabled)+ |
| AI deployment rate | Percentage of AI projects reaching production within defined timeline | ML project tracker, MLflow or Databricks project records | Stage 3 (Enabled)+ |
| Data-related rework cost | Estimated cost of data incidents and rework per quarter, quarter over quarter | Incident tracking, engineering time logs, estimated business impact | Stage 3 (Enabled)+ |
| Data product adoption | Number of active consumers of certified data products per quarter | Data catalog access records, certified data product usage | Stage 4 (Strategic) |
| Data revenue contribution | Revenue attributable to data products or data-enabled services | Finance attribution for data product lines | Stage 4 (Strategic) |
From the field
The transition from Stage 2 (Compliant) to Stage 3 (Enabled) is where governance reporting most often fails. At Stage 2, the program reports operational KPIs and compliance with KPIs, which are relatively easy to collect. At Stage 3, the program should be reporting analytics delivery time and self-service adoption, which require establishing baselines before the governance of investment and attributing improvements to governance rather than to concurrent technology changes. Programs that skip the baseline step cannot demonstrate the Stage 3 value proposition convincingly, even when the value is real. The baseline must be established before the governance of investment changes the metric, not after.

Building a Governance Scorecard That Leadership Will Use Designing reporting that secures budget and drives program improvement

Design principles for governance scorecards
Governance scorecards that leadership uses have four characteristics. They are concise: no more than 8 to 12 KPIs on the executive version. They are outcome-anchored: at least half the KPIs measure business outcomes rather than governance activities. They are trended: every KPI shows direction (improving, stable, declining) not just a point-in-time value. And they are actionable: when a KPI shows a problem, the scorecard or its supporting material indicates what governance action would address it.
Scorecards that leadership stops reading have the opposite characteristics: they are comprehensive (30+ metrics), they are activity-heavy (policies written, fields documented), they show only current values without trend, and they require the reader to diagnose the problem rather than directing attention to it. A CDO presenting to the board or the CEO with a 30-metric activity report will lose the room.
Reporting cadence and audience segmentation
Governance KPI reporting works best with three cadences and three audience segments. Weekly operational reporting to the governance team and data stewards covers stewardship response time, quality alert volumes, and open incident counts. These are operational management metrics, not leadership metrics. Monthly reporting to the CDO covers the full operational KPI set with trends. Quarterly reporting to the C-suite and board covers outcome KPIs and compliance KPIs with business context: what improved, what did not, and what investment would close the gap.
The quarterly C-suite report is the one that determines governance program funding and scope. It should lead with two or three outcome KPIs that have moved meaningfully since the last quarter, provide the business context for why that movement matters, and then cover compliance status and operational health briefly. Starting with operational KPIs and leading with catalog completeness is the reporting equivalent of opening a business case with a technical specification.
Attributing outcomes to governance investment
The hardest measurement challenge in governance reporting is attribution: proving that an improvement in analytics delivery time or self-service adoption was caused by the governance investment rather than by concurrent technology changes, headcount additions, or market conditions. Perfect attribution is rarely possible. Credible attribution is.
Credible attribution uses three techniques. Baseline before intervention: establish the metric before governance investment so that post-investment measurement reflects genuine change. Domain comparison: if governance investment was concentrated in specific data domains, show that improvement is concentrated in those domains relative to ungoverned domains. Qualitative corroboration: collect structured feedback from business analysts and AI project teams on whether governance changes reduced friction. These three together provide a defensible attribution story without requiring a controlled experiment.
Note: Governance programs that do not measure outcomes will eventually be defunded, not because they are failing, but because leadership has no evidence they are succeeding. The measurement framework should be designed at program inception, not added as an afterthought when the first budget challenge arrives. The baseline for outcome of KPIs must be established before the governance investment changes the metric.
The bottom line
Governance programs that measure only activity will eventually be defunded. Governance programs that measure outcomes will be expanded. The distinction is not in the quality of the work. It is in whether leadership can see the connection between governance investment and business results. That connection must be designed into the measurement framework from the start, with baselines established before investment and outcome of KPIs tracked against those baselines from the first quarter.

Common Questions What CDOs and governance leads ask about measuring and reporting program performance
How many KPIs should a data governance program track?The governance team should track a comprehensive set of operational KPIs, typically 15 to 25 metrics, for internal program management. The executive scorecard should be limited to 8 to 12 KPIs, with at least 4 to 6 being outcome KPIs. More than 12 KPIs on an executive scorecard typically means the program is reporting for completeness rather than for decision support. If every metric is equally prominent, none of them is. Prioritize the KPIs that are most likely to move in response to governance investment and that speak most directly to the business outcomes leadership cares about.
What is the best first KPI to establish for a new governance program?For a program in the early stages (Stage 1 or Stage 2), the most useful first KPI to establish is data-related rework cost: the estimated cost of data incidents, corrections to analytics outputs, and decisions that were reversed because the data they were based on was wrong. This metric establishes the business case for governance investment by quantifying the cost of absence of governance. It is also a leading business-outcome indicator that will show improvement as quality management matures. It requires some estimation and qualitative assessment, but even a rough baseline is more compelling to leadership than a catalog completeness percentage.
How do we measure self-service analytics adoption?Self-service adoption is measured as the percentage of analytical queries or reports generated from governed, certified data assets rather than from ad hoc data extracts, personal spreadsheets, or ungoverned shadow data. In practice, this is measured through BI platform usage logs (what percentage of active reports reference governed data sources), data catalog access logs (how frequently certified data products are queried), and periodic analyst surveys on where data is sourced for decisions. A proxy metric that is easier to collect in early-stage programs is the volume of ad hoc data extract requests to the engineering team: a declining ad hoc extract request volume is a reasonable proxy for increasing self-service adoption.
How do we attribute improvements in analytics delivery time to governance rather than to other factors?Attribution in governance measurement is inherently approximate rather than precise. The most credible approach combines three elements: a before-and-after comparison with a baseline established before governance investment (so the improvement is measurable), a domain-level comparison showing that improvements are concentrated in domains that received governance investment relative to domains that did not, and qualitative corroboration from business analysts and data consumers describing the specific governance changes that reduced friction. These three together provide a defensible attribution story. Perfect causation is not achievable without a controlled experiment, which is impractical in most enterprise settings. Credible attribution is sufficient for governance budget decisions.
What KPIs should a CDO present to the board?A CDO presenting to the board should lead with two or three outcome KPIs that show improvement: analytics delivery time reduction, self-service adoption growth, or data-related rework cost reduction, each with a before/after comparison against the baseline. These should be accompanied by a brief business context: why this metric matters and what the improvement represents in operational terms. Compliance status should be covered concisely, flagging any open regulatory findings. Operational KPIs (catalog completeness, stewardship coverage) belong in a supporting appendix, not in the main presentation. Board members are assessing whether the governance investment is producing business value, not whether governance activities are being completed.
How is the CMMI-DMM relevant to governance KPI design?The CMMI Institute’s Data Management Maturity (DMM) model provides a five-level maturity framework for data management capabilities including data governance, data quality, and data operations. Each maturity level has defined characteristics and practices that organizations can assess themselves against. The DMM model is useful for governance KPI design because it provides a structured way to assess current capability maturity and identify the specific practices that need to be implemented to move to the next level. DMM assessments can anchor a governance program’s outcome KPIs to a recognized external standard rather than an internally defined maturity scale, which adds credibility to board-level reporting.
